Mission Statement

Our initial concern was the link between access to healthcare services and social integration of migrants. Language barriers are considered to be globally one of the main causes for lack of access to primary healthcare services. Our mission is therefore to develop globally applicable solutions for language based communication problems in the healthcare setting. Thereby patients with migration background and/or limited proficiency in the local language are enabled to get the same access to healthcare as well as a better standard of medical care. We hope to make a small contribution...to foster universal access to health, migrant empowerment, humanitarian relief, solidarity and to passionately advocate of inclusion and rights for migrant and refugee populations. We aim to to engage healthcare providers further in the dialogue, incite constructive discussions about interpreter use and encourage political processes and positions in favour of health equity and the refugee cause.

Description

PICTOMED is a non-profit organisation, a support association based in Switzerland, committed to finding and promoting solutions to overcome language barriers in doctor-patient-communication. We are a Swiss medical doctor and a professional designer working on this project since 2017. We are both volunteers and founders of this NGO.

PICTOMED's Website-App will enable healthcare providers and patients who do not share a common language to communicate with ease, simply by pointing to pictures. We provide around 300 illustrations of medical symptoms. The application will be quick and easy to use, with the aim to guarantee maximal usability and effectiveness. PICTOMED is therefore an effective tool to ensure health equity and human rights of displaced populations.
